Binary packages built by this source
- npm: package manager for Node.js
Node.js is an event-based server-side javascript engine.
.
npm is the package manager for the Node JavaScript platform. It puts
modules in place so that node can find them, and manages dependency
conflicts intelligently.
.
It is extremely configurable to support a wide variety of use cases.
Most commonly, it is used to publish, discover, install, and develop
node programs.
